Five handed Blues debuts

Goalkeeper Carlo Nash and youngsters Shane Duffy, Kieran Agard, Adam Forshaw and Jake Bidwell will all start against BATE Borisov.

David Moyes has taken the unusual step of naming his starting XI well ahead of kick off, with the manager forced into naming a youthful team for the final Europa League group match.

Keeper Nash will make his first start since joining the club in the summer of 2008 while youngsters Duffy, Agard, Forshaw and Bidwell will also make their debuts.

Leon Osman will start after a lay-off through injury, with Moyes admitting that he would rather not start him but due to a lack of numbers, his hand is forced.

The Everton boss told the club's website: "If it was a game we had to win then we would obviously play a different line up but we have already qualified for the final 32 and we can't get any higher in the group.

"We have a very busy Christmas coming up and I still don't have many available to me, so I have to preserve my players."
